Frequently Asked Questions about Pet Friendly Fort Lauderdale Apartments

What is the Cheapest Pet Friendly apartment in Fort Lauderdale?

Currently the most affordable Pet Friendly Apartment in Fort Lauderdale is at Chateau Mar Golf Resort Apartments listed at $998.

How much is the average rent for a Pet Friendly Fort Lauderdale Apartment?

The average rent for a Pet Friendly Apartment in Fort Lauderdale is $2,735.

What is the largest Pet Friendly Fort Lauderdale Apartment for rent?

Today's Pet Friendly apartment with the most square footage in Fort Lauderdale is a 8,022 square feet unit starting from $1,399 at 5 N Federal Hwy.

What is the average size for Fort Lauderdale Pet Friendly Apartments for rent?

The average size for a Pet Friendly rental in Fort Lauderdale is currently at 1,109 sq ft.
